0% encontró este documento útil (0 votos)
23 vistas

Actividad - Programación en Java

El documento habla sobre estructuras de datos como Map y HashMap en Java, explicando que sirven para relacionar elementos de dos conjuntos donde cada elemento del primer conjunto corresponde a uno del segundo. También menciona los generics en Java y pide desarrollar un texto sobre listas, pilas y colas.
Derechos de autor
© © All Rights Reserved
Formatos disponibles
Descarga como DOCX, PDF, TXT o lee en línea desde Scribd
0% encontró este documento útil (0 votos)
23 vistas

Actividad - Programación en Java

El documento habla sobre estructuras de datos como Map y HashMap en Java, explicando que sirven para relacionar elementos de dos conjuntos donde cada elemento del primer conjunto corresponde a uno del segundo. También menciona los generics en Java y pide desarrollar un texto sobre listas, pilas y colas.
Derechos de autor
© © All Rights Reserved
Formatos disponibles
Descarga como DOCX, PDF, TXT o lee en línea desde Scribd
Está en la página 1/ 3

DIPLOMADO EN

PROGRAMACIÓN EN JAVA
ACTIVIDAD EVALUATIVA - MÓDULO 4
CÓDIGO: No aplica VERSIÓN: 1 Página 1 de 3

ACTIVIDAD EVALUATIVA
Módulo #: 4 – ESTRUCTURAS DE DATOS
Por: Alberto Mario Camacho Sarmiento

Las actividades para esta semana son:


Leer y estudiar el material de apoyo y desarrollar la actividad 4.
Contiene la siguiente información:

1. Consultar las siguientes estructuras de datos. (30%)

- Java.util.Map
- Java.util.HashMap.
¿Para qué sirven? ¿Cuáles son sus métodos principales?

2. Consulta ¿Qué son los generics en Java: (15%)

3. Construya un texto (mínimo una página, máximo 3) con sus propias palabras en
base a las estructuras de datos, su definición, principal método y la diferencia
que tiene frente a las otras estructuras. (45%)

- Listas
- Pilas
- Colas

4. Adicionalmente se tendrá en cuenta las referencias bibliográficas y piezas de


código, pantallazos o ilustraciones que permitan mejorar la calidad del
entregable, además la oportunidad de la misma. (10%)
1. Java.util. Map
Java.util. HashMap.
Son estructuras que permiten la relación entre los elementos de dos conjuntos de modo
que a cada elemento del conjunto inicial le corresponde uno y solo un elemento del
conjunto final. Los elementos del conjunto inicial se denominan claves (keys), y los del
conjunto final valores (valúes). Un MAP está definido por un conjunto de claves, una
colección de valores y un conjunto de pares clave-valor (también llamadas entradas),
que son realmente los elementos de los que está compuesto. La interfaz MAP tiene dos
tipos genéticos, que suelen denominarse K (de Key) yV (de Value): MAP<K, V>. por
ejemplo: MAP <String,Integer>. HashMap es una clase que se implementa de la interfaz
Map, esta obliga adefinir de forma correcta el método hashCode del tipo de las claves
para evitar comportamientos incorrectos, como claves repetidas. Un Map cuyas claves
sean String y cuyos valores sean Integre se definiría e inicializaría así:Map<String,
Integer> m = new HashMap<String, Integer>();

Este tipo de estructuras sirven para se utilizan mucho para estructurar listas ta sea
para vender o simplemente para tener una organizada agenda con todo tipo de
nombres, esto es con la intención de generar una estructura qque puedas manipular
fácilmente.

También podría gustarte